Chillicothe Man Injured In Macon County Crash

A Chillicothe man who was a passenger in a car was injured in a crash in Macon County Tuesday morning.  State Troopers report the 22-year-old Chillicothe man was a passenger in a car driven by a 32-year-old Kansas City man.  He was eastbound on US 36 near New Cambria at about 10:05 am, when a southbound truck driven by a 62-year-old Ethel man failed to yield and struck the eastbound car.  The drivers were not injured.  The Chillicothe man was taken to Pershing Memorial Hospital in Brookfield for treatment of minor injuries.

All three were wearing safety belts.
